Last Sunday I ftp'd CS-1.2 from the sourceforge mirror onto a
hard drive and successfully installed it. A few minor glitches,
but on the whole it installed pretty easily and is working well -
except that trying to get 3-button ADB mouse support working is driving
me up the wall. I have a 4-button Kensington trackball ("TurboMouse")
which was working fine under MkLinux DR3. Initially after installing
CS-1.2, all four buttons behaved as button one. I tried various
imaginative kernel arguments to BootX (like "adb_buttons=1,2,3" and
others); all the adb_buttons arguments did was cause it to hang up
somewhere in the boot process. I also tried swapping button assignents
with xmodmap. I fooled around for quite a while, and then suddenly
noticed that the buttons were working; Three of the four buttons
acted as buttons 1, 2 and 3 of a 3-button mouse, and I could
switch around their assignment with xmodmap. Three out of four
was plenty good enough, and I was happy enough that the buttons were
working to ignore the fact that I had no idea what particular sequence
of operations had done the trick. Alas, as usual with things that
fix themselves, the unfixing process was just as easy, and last night
for no reason I could fathom, the mouse reverted to all four buttons
acting as button one. I have been unable to repeat the process of
blundering into a method of getting three-button support back again,
and I would appreciate any assistance with suggestions for things I
might try or sources of information.
